Ingredients:

  • 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
  • ⅓ cup powdered sugar
  • ½ cup heavy whipping cream
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⅓ cup strawberry jam

    Step 1: Creaming the Foundation

    First things first, you need to ensure your cream cheese is properly softened. This is crucial for achieving a smooth and lump-free dip. If you forget to take it out of the fridge ahead of time, a quick trick is to cut it into smaller cubes and let it sit on the counter for about 30 minutes, or even pop it in the microwave for a few seconds on a low setting (just be careful not to melt it!). In a medium-sized m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ese and the powdered sugar. Using an electric mixer (handheld or stand mixer), beat these two ingredients together until they are light, fluffy, and completely smooth. You want to ensure there are no pockets of unmixed cream cheese or powdered sugar. Scrape down the sides of the bowl occasionally to make sure everything is incorporated evenly. This step is the base of our cheesecake flavor, so getting it right is key. The powdered sugar dissolves into the cream cheese, creating a wonderfully smooth and sweet foundation.

    Step 2: Whipping Up Some Airiness

    Now, it’s time to add some lightness and airiness to our dip. In a separate, clean bowl, pour in the heavy whipping cream. You can also use a chilled bowl and beaters for best results, as cold cream whips up faster and holds its shape better. Using your electric mixer, whip the heavy cream until it forms stiff peaks. This means that when you lift the beaters, the cream should stand up straight without collapsing. Be careful not to over-whip, or you’ll end up with butter! This whipped cream will give our dip a luxurious, airy texture that’s reminiscent of the filling in a classic cheesecake.

    Step 3: Gently Folding in the Goodness

    Once your heavy cream is whipped to perfection, it’s time to incorporate it into the cream cheese mixture. Add the vanilla extract to the cream cheese and powdered sugar blend. Then, g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ture. Use a spatula and a folding motion (cutting through the middle of the mixture and then bringin extractg the edges over) to combine. You want to fold until just combined, being careful not to deflate the whipped cream. Overmixing at this stage can result in a denser dip. The goal is to maintain that light and fluffy texture that makes this dip so irresistible. The vanilla extract adds a subtle but essential aromatic note that complements the sweetness of the cream cheese and the tang of the strawberries.

    Step 4: Swirling in the Strawberry Magic

    This is where the magic happens and our dip gets its signature strawberry flair! Take your ⅓ cup of strawberry jam. If your jam has large chunks of fruit, you can pulse it a few times in a food processor or give it a quick stir with a fork to break them up slightly, but don’t puree it completely. You want some texture! Spoon the strawberry jam into the bowl with the cream cheese and whipped cream mixture. Now, instead of fully mixing it in, we’re going to create a beautiful swirl. Use your spatula or a toothpick to gently swirl the jam into the cream cheese mixture. Make a few figure-eights or random patterns. You want streaks of pink and white, with pockets of concentrated strawberry flavor throughout. This visual appeal makes the dip even more enticing. Don’t over-swirl, or you’ll end up with a uniform pink color; the marbling effect is what we’re after!

    Step 5: Chill and Serve

    Once your dip is beautifully swirled, c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ving. This chilling time allows the flavors to meld together and the dip to firm up slightly, making it even more delicious and easier to scoop. The longer it chills, the more the flavors will develop. I often make this dip a few hours in advance, or even the day before, as it tastes even better after the flavors have had time to really get to know each other. When you’re ready to serve, transfer the dip to a serving bowl.

    Serving Suggestions

    This Strawberry Cheesecake Dip is incredibly versatile! It’s fantastic served with a variety of dippers. Think grabeef ham crackers, shortbread cookies, vanilla wafers, pretzels for a sweet and salty contrast, fresh strawberries (of course!), pineapple chunks, or even apple slices. You can also use it as a topping for brownies, pound cake, or even pancakes. Get creative and enjoy every single scoop!

    Frequently Asked Questions:

    Can I make this Strawberry Cheesecake Dip ahead of time?

    Absolutely! This dip is perfect for making ahead. You can prepare it a day in advance and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. For the best texture when serving, let it sit at room temperature for about 15-20 minutes, or gently warm it in the microwave or on the stovetop before serving.

    What are some non-sweet dipper options?

    For a delightful sweet and savory experience, try pairing the dip with salty pretzels, mini bagel chips, or even some plain digestive biscuits. The saltiness really complements the rich, sweet flavor of the strawberry cheesecake dip.

    Ingredients

    • 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
    • ⅓ cup powdered sugar
    • ½ cup heavy whipping cream
    •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
    • ⅓ cup strawberry jam
    • 2 tablespoons crushed graham crackers (optional garnish)

    Instructions

    1. Step 1
      In a medium bowl, beat the softened cream cheese and powdered sugar until smooth and creamy.
    2. Step 2
      In a separate bowl, whip the heavy cream and vanilla extract until stiff peaks form.
    3. Step 3
      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until well combined.
    4. Step 4
      Spoon the strawberry jam over the top of the cheesecake dip. You can swirl it in gently with a knife or spoon for a marbled effect.
    5. Step 5
      Sprinkle with crushed graham crackers, if desired.
    6. Step 6
      Serve immediately with your favorite dippers like graham crackers, cookies, or fresh fruit.
